Dáil Éireann Debate, Tuesday - 17 December 2013

Tuesday, 17 December 2013

Questions (407, 410)

Clare Daly

Question:

407. Deputy Clare Daly asked the Minister for the Environment, Community and Local Government if his attention has been drawn to the fact that members of Sligo Borough Council served a notice on the temporary county manager (detail supplied) under section 140 of the Local Government Act 2001, directing her to have a special meeting of the borough council convened on 16 December 2013; if his attention has been drawn to the fact that the temporary county manager ignored the section 140 notice; the reason the assistant secretary of his Department appointed this person as temporary county manager, taking into consideration her view that she can ignore and refuse to comply with section 140 of the Local Government Act 2001; if his Department will, as a matter of urgency, now appoint a temporary county manager who will carry out his or her duties in compliance with the Local Government Act 2001;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[54163/13]

View answer

Joan Collins

Question:

410. Deputy Joan Collins asked the Minister for the Environment, Community and Local Government if his attention has been drawn to the fact that elected members of Sligo Borough Council were advised by senior politicians to consider utilising their power under section 140 of the Local Government Act 2001 to ensure that local government business could be transacted in Sligo; if it has been brought to his attention that the temporary county manager, appointed by the assistant secretary of his Department, has refused to act on a valid section 140 notice served on her by members of the council; if the assistant secretary of his Department intends to appoint council officials who refuse to comply with the Local Government Act to important positions in the future;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[54192/13]

View answer

Written answers

I propose to take Questions Nos. 407 and 410 together.

Section 140 of the Local Government Act 2001 is not the mechanism to requisition a meeting of a local authority. This is provided for in paragraph 6 of Schedule 10 of the Act, which sets out the procedure for the Cathaoirleach to requisition a special meeting and for members of the authority to request the Cathaoirleach to requisition a meeting. I refer to the reply to Questions Nos. 681 and 706 of 5 November 2013, which sets out the position in regard to meetings of Sligo Borough Council and the appointment of a temporary County Manager of Sligo.
